Junjie safety razor.

Item Description

I picked up a Junjie safety razor from uxcell.com's ebay store for $7.00. It's a Chinese razor that I used it with Personna blades (from Wal-Mart, sue me) before switching to a straight razor. It comes in a plastic travel case with a cheap plastic insert. The razor is a bit lighter than I'd have liked. This is a result of the construction. The handle is steel, the doors on the top that open for blade replacement are steel, but the rest of the head and the opening mechanism are cheap plastic. All-in-all, I got decent shaves with it, but for the money (or a little more) I'd recommend going for something a bit sturdier and reputable.
